A question to all GLK 2013 owners. I have noticed that my brake pedal is so long to press, I guess I push 30% of the pedal with no action. Actually the brakes work fine, but I have to press and press.
I tried a loaner GLK 2015, and its brakes way better and sooner.
Is it ok?

I try to get used to it, but just can't.
Also I noticed that brakes work better when the car stayed all night in the garage. They grab immediately, but after 5-10 minutes getting worse.
I mean the brake pedal is getting long.

Did the MB change brake system on GLK 2014, 2015?
